Davis Polk – Pfizer Inc. $4 Billion Notes Offering

Davis Polk advised underwriters represented by Citigroup Global Markets Inc., Credit Suisse Securities (USA) LLC, Goldman, Sachs & Co. and RBS Securities Inc. in connection with the offering of $4 billion aggregate principal amount of notes issued by Pfizer Inc. The notes were offered in five tranches, one floating-rate tranche maturing in 2018 and four fixed-rate tranches maturing in 2017, 2018, 2023 and 2043.

Pfizer is a research-based global pharmaceutical company. Pfizer’s global portfolio includes medicines and vaccines, as well as many of the world’s best-known consumer health care products.
